State Contracting & EngineerIng Corp. v. Florida, 35 F. App'x 882 (Fed. Cir. 2002).
Opinion
ORDER
Upon consideration of the unopposed motion of State Contracting & Engineering Corporation and State Paving Corporation (State Contracting) to voluntarily dismiss their appeal,
IT IS ORDERED THAT:
(1) The motion to dismiss is granted.
(2) Each side shall bear its own costs.
